Taxonomic Classification

Rank California alder grooved top shell
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Mollusca (Mollusks)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Gastropoda (Gastropoda)
Order Fagales (Beeches & Oaks) Trochida (Trochida)
Family Betulaceae Trochidae
Genus Alnus Jujubinus
Species Alnus rhombifolia Jujubinus striatus
